如题,c#做了一个winform程序,但是使用了一个第三方的dll。看到好多程序都可以只有exe文件就可以运行的 ,想知道他们是怎么做的。
知道的朋友留个话,给小弟知道一二。在此谢过了。

解决方案 »

  1.   

    vs自带的安装部署
    如果是引用的dll,会出现在依赖项里,自己会打包进去
    如果不是引用的,比如是dllimport的,自己手工添加进去
      

  2.   

    @yucong:
    我见过c++的包含到资源文件的做法,c#的怎么实现,请告知一二,谢谢
      

  3.   

    不能包含在exe里吧……打包之后安装,dll也是独立的。
      

  4.   

    @VirtualAS(虚拟艾非): 
    谢谢你的建议,资源文件我已经做进去了,只是在调用这个dll资源文件的时候好像要用到映射,这个说实话,小弟我实在是不在行,能否指点一二? 
    谢谢了先~
      

  5.   

    是呀,這一點很重要,要是可以的話,以後運行.net就不用netframework了